Abstract: |
An archaeological evaluation was carried out by Oakford Archaeology in May 2021 on land at the Salston Manor Hotel, Ottery St Mary, Devon. The work comprised the machine-excavation of 7 trenches totalling 88m in length, with each trench 1.2m wide. These provided a spatial sample of the site. The evaluation demonstrated the presence of two shallow sub-circular features in Trench 2. No dating evidence was recovered from these features. Trenches 3, 4 and 5 immediately to the east of the house identified two episodes of landscaping dating to the 18th and late 19th century. |
